Transaction 7e966626c61ddb4794d4b37168ef5d30934d16088cc1d83f1c11d66cf17334d9

1 Input
2 Outputs
  • 7e966626c61ddb4794d4b37168ef5d30934d16088cc1d83f1c11d66cf17334d9:0
  • value  541665680
    address  bc1qd6h606rumfg08ts53rc7atm8f9362xv2fqfjlx
  • 7e966626c61ddb4794d4b37168ef5d30934d16088cc1d83f1c11d66cf17334d9:1
  • value  58328000
    address  1FhaXmXJp3PTKXYXiPiP6P1pHM2HBhZ7jr